- Police were not at Fairfield graduation when deadly shooting happened
A deadly shooting occurred at Fairfield High School following a Sem Yeto Continuation High School graduation ceremony. No police officers were present during the incident, and officials confirmed one 18-year-old was killed while three others were injured. The police department and school district acknowledged a failure in communication regarding a request for police coverage.

- Student speaks after confrontation with Fairfield police officer
16-year-old Maurice Williams spoke out after a viral video showed a Fairfield police officer hitting him and pulling his hair on campus. The family claims he was not involved in a fight and demands accountability, while the police stated the officer used 'distraction strikes' during a response to a campus altercation. An external investigation is ongoing, and the officer has been reassigned.
